“Love Your Church

“Husbands, love your wives, even as Christ also loved the church, and gave himself for it;” Ephesians 5:25

Our Lord and Saviour established the local church in Matthew 16:18 (not Peter). He gets glory through the local church as stated in Ephesians 3:21. He warns against neglecting attendance in the local church in Hebrews 10:25. Jesus is referring to HIS local churches, not false religion’s counterfeit assemblies with counterfeit bibles, counterfeit salvation, and counterfeit practices. Jesus loved the church, giving himself for it-Do you?

Not only is the local, Bible-believing church necessary for the Christian and the whole family, it is the foundation and standard for our country. Alexis De Tocqueville (1805-1859), author of the first analytical study of America wrote in 1835 the following: “I sought for the greatness of America in her harbors and rivers and fertile fields, and her mines and commerce. It was not there. Not until I went into the Churches and heard her pulpits flame with righteousness, did I understand the greatness of her power. America is great because she is good; and if America ever ceases to be good, America will cease to be great.” Oh, how far the crown has fallen from our nation’s furrowed brow! “Blessed is the nation whose God is the LORD; … ” (Psa. 33:12).

Church pulpits will only flame with fire if they follow God’s instruction to Paul in II Timothy 4:2, to preach the Word. How do you love? Support and pray for your church and its pastor and people. – C.S.
